ABSTRACT:
A pressure-assisted dynamic seal mechanism for sealing two relatively movable members within a tubing string in a well includes a primary seal member having a first cross-sectional area positioned for sealing engagement between the two relatively movable members. The primary seal is pressure-assisted by a back-up seal mechanism comprising a second seal member having a cross-sectional area greater than the cross-sectional area of the primary seal member and a third seal member having a cross-sectional area greater than the cross-sectional area of the second seal member. The pressures which act directly across the primary seal member also act in the same direction across the third seal member, whereas these pressures act in an opposite direction across the second seal member. This construction provides a net compressive force provided by the back-up seal mechanism against the primary seal member when the pressure differential acts in a direction tending to compress the primary seal member against the two relatively movable members. This seal mechanism can be used with an expansion joint used in high temperature environments.
